Development of a Milling Machine

Abstract


Expansion in the quick development of Innovation essentially expanded the use and usage of CNC frameworks in businesses yet at impressive costly. The thought on manufacture of minimal expense CNC Processing Machine approached to lessen the expense and intricacy in CNC frameworks. This paper examines the improvement of a minimal expense CNC Processing Machine which is fit for 3-hub synchronous interjected activity. The lower cost is accomplished by consolidating the elements of a standard PC communicate with miniature regulator based CNC framework in an Arduino based implanted framework. The framework likewise includes a disconnected G-Code parser and afterward deciphered on the miniature regulator from a USB. Further developed techniques are utilized in the framework to lessen the computational overheads in controlling a 3-hub CNC machine, while staying away from any misfortune in by and large framework execution.
